Meeting notes — Archive Working Group, Tuesday

Quick recap: the six nitrate film reels from the Hollowbrook Collection are finally cleared for transfer to the Marnive Film Archive. Tilda confirmed the climate crates arrived and they fit all six reels snugly, so no need to order the bigger ones. Reels stay in the cold room until pickup day — please don't let anyone shuffle them to the loading dock early. The courier from Swiftlark will collect them Thursday morning, and the hand-over instruction for that exchange is below.

drop instructions, hahip-badug: the quenox ralath courier leaves the kaseth fraiel rusiel tameth belys istdor ralion giliel ledger at gate 7830 under passcode 165413

Hey — handing off the per-tenant quota work on Tidewell before I'm out. The gist: each tenant on the Cobbleford API now gets its own token bucket, and the big fish (Marrowvale tier) get a 4x multiplier. The scary bit is the burst allowance; if it's too generous, one tenant can starve the shared pool, which is what paged us twice last week. The dashboard shows per-tenant consumption, so check there first if things look weird. Current production values for the quota service are as follows.

settings of fahag-haduf:
[ulaox]
port = 8443
region = south-2
host = ulaox.lumiccorp.internal
timeout_ms = 500
retries = 8

14:22 — The Brambleshear cleanup bot began its scheduled pass and misclassified seventeen active feature branches as stale because the last-commit timestamp check compared against UTC while the repo mirror reported local Ostwick time. Deletions were soft, so all branches were recoverable from the reflog mirror within eleven minutes. On-call paused the bot's cron entry and opened a fix to normalize timestamps. The offending bot build is identified by the token below.

session token of kahag-bawip = htk6_729d08

Subject: Key rotation — Lanternbox kiosk watchdog

Welcome, new folks. Quick note: the watchdog that restarts frozen Lanternbox kiosks now uses rotated credentials. The old key stops working end of month. The watchdog pings the Drayton control plane every 30 seconds; three missed pings trigger a soft reboot. Don't disable the watchdog on demo units — use maintenance mode instead. Update your local env files before your next deploy. The new key for the Drayton control plane is below.

app token of hawif-kafof = kto15_B3AN0KfpZRy4TLc